// PrimeNumbers.h : Declaration of the CPrimeNumbers
#ifndef __PRIMENUMBERS_H_
#define __PRIMENUMBERS_H_
#include "resource.h" // main symbols
#include "isprime.h"
/////////////////////////////////////////////////////////////////////////////
// CPrimeNumbers
/**/
class PrimesContainer {
public:
class iterator; // Forward declaration
PrimesContainer() : m_min(0), m_max(0) {}
// For IPrimeNumbers::CalcPrimes
void SetRange(long min, long max)
{ m_min = min; m_max = max; }
// For IPrimeNumbers::get_Count
size_t size()
{ return CountPrimes(m_min, m_max); }
// For IPrimeNumbers::get_Item
long operator[](size_t i)
{ return NthPrime(i + 1, m_min, m_max); }
// The rest is for CComEnumOnSTL
iterator begin()
{ return iterator(m_min, m_max); }
iterator end()
{ return iterator(); }
class iterator {
public:
iterator (long min = -1, long max = -1)
: m_max(max), m_next(NthPrime(1, min, max))
{ if( m_next == -1 ) m_max = -1; } // Match end()
bool operator!=(const iterator& rhs)
{ return (m_next != rhs.m_next || m_max != rhs.m_max); }
long& operator*()
{ return m_next; }
iterator operator++(int) {
iterator it(m_next, m_max);
m_next = NthPrime(1, m_next + 1, m_max);
if( m_next == -1 ) m_max = -1; // Match end()
return it;
}
private:
long m_next, m_max;
};
private:
long m_min, m_max;
};
/**/
// Needed for implementation of get_Item.
// Coverts the storage type (VARIANT) to the item item (long).
struct _CopyVariantFromLong {
static HRESULT copy(VARIANT* p1, long* p2) {
p1->vt = VT_I4;
p1->lVal = *p2;
return S_OK;
}
static void init(VARIANT* p) { VariantInit(p); }
static void destroy(VARIANT* p) { VariantClear(p); }
};
//typedef CComEnumOnSTL<IEnumVARIANT, &IID_IEnumVARIANT, VARIANT, _CopyVariantFromLong, vector<long> >
// CComEnumVariantOnVectorOfLongs;
// Needed for implementation of get__NewEnum.
// Coverts the storage type (long) to the enumeration (VARIANT).
struct _CopyLongFromVariant {
static HRESULT copy(long* p1, VARIANT* p2) {
if( p2->vt == VT_I4 ) {
*p1 = p2->lVal;
return S_OK;
}
else {
VARIANT var;
HRESULT hr = VariantChangeType(&var, p2, 0, VT_I4);
if( SUCCEEDED(hr) ) *p1 = var.lVal;
return hr;
}
}
static void init(long* p) { }
static void destroy(long* p) { }
};
// Needed for implementation of IDispatch methods
typedef IDispatchImpl<IPrimeNumbers, &IID_IPrimeNumbers>
IPrimeNumbersDualImpl;
// Needed for implementation of get__NewEnum method
typedef CComEnumOnSTL<IEnumVARIANT, &IID_IEnumVARIANT, VARIANT,
_CopyVariantFromLong, PrimesContainer>
CComEnumVariantOnPrimesContainer;
// Needed for implementation of standard collection methods
typedef ICollectionOnSTLImpl<IPrimeNumbersDualImpl,
PrimesContainer, long, _Copy<long>,
CComEnumVariantOnPrimesContainer>
IPrimeNumbersCollImpl;
class ATL_NO_VTABLE CPrimeNumbers :
public CComObjectRootEx<CComSingleThreadModel>,
public CComCoClass<CPrimeNumbers, &CLSID_PrimeNumbers>,
public IPrimeNumbersCollImpl
{
public:
DECLARE_REGISTRY_RESOURCEID(IDR_PRIMENUMBERS)
DECLARE_NOT_AGGREGATABLE(CPrimeNumbers)
DECLARE_PROTECT_FINAL_CONSTRUCT()
BEGIN_COM_MAP(CPrimeNumbers)
COM_INTERFACE_ENTRY(IDispatch)
COM_INTERFACE_ENTRY(IPrimeNumbers)
END_COM_MAP()
// IPrimeNumbers
public:
STDMETHODIMP CalcPrimes(long min, long max);
};
#endif //__PRIMENUMBERS_H_
